"Oh?"

"This power... it’s Bright Divine Power!"

The Divine Venerable smiled faintly. "It seems that while this generation’s God of Light is lacking in strength, he’s at least retained a shred of a god-king’s dignity."

With that, he shot the giant before him a meaningful glance.

The giant took the hint and immediately stepped forward. Divine Power swirled around his body as he went to meet the God of Light’s vast divine radiance.

The two forces collided in the void of space, instantly erupting in a brilliant flash of light that sent all spacecraft within a radius of several hundred thousand kilometers tumbling away.

That entire stretch of the cosmos became a vast, empty expanse.

The God of Light transformed into a giant of light, his hair and beard flaring out as he threw a punch at the enemy giant.

The two giants soon clashed.

BAM!

After only a few exchanges, the God of Light was struck by the other’s fist. The giant formed from his Bright Divine Power immediately began to flicker and turn unstable.

"Is that all you’ve got? And you still dared to show your face!"

The giant roared with laughter, raised his fist, and continued his attack.

Every one of his punches carried a strange ripple that tore through space itself. Wherever they passed, space shattered and turbulent currents erupted.

The God of Light hurriedly circulated all his Divine Power to resist the assault.

Unfortunately, his strength ranked among the lowest even in the Divine Domain. How could he possibly be a match for his opponent?

"I’m here to help you!"

Just as he was struggling to hold on, Promi appeared as a rainbow streak of light, flying over at extreme speed.

He was the Divine Domain’s God of Wood, a relatively minor deity whose Divine Power relied primarily on the wood-aspected Spiritual Qi produced by planets.

At this moment, he carried several enormous green planets on his back, his Divine Power boiling so intensely it seemed almost tangible.

"Bind!"

Promi himself had not yet arrived, but his Divine Power had. He pointed a finger, and before the giant could react, his body was already covered in enormous vines.

These vines shot out from the void, trapping the giant securely as they continuously tightened and coiled around him.

The giant roared repeatedly, its eyes bulging like two planets.

"You think the two of you can beat me?"

"What a joke!"

The giant struggled relentlessly.

"God of Light, what are you standing around for?! Your Bright Divine Sword!"

Promi was frantic.

The God of Light’s eyes sharpened. A colossal Bright Divine Sword that blotted out the sky materialized in his hand.

The body of the sword shone brilliantly, countless divine runes and Talismans flowing across its surface.

"Die!"

The God of Light roared, charging the giant with the sword.

"You dare!"

The giant’s eyes narrowed. Two beams of divine light shot out like enormous pythons, wrapping directly around the Bright Divine Sword.

The pythons emanated a pitch-black glow, devouring the divine radiance of the Bright Divine Sword bit by bit.

The God of Light pushed forward with the sword, but he couldn’t move it an inch.

"Such pathetic strength!"

The giant roared with laughter. He clenched his right fist, and a massive axe materialized from thin air. With a few swings left and right, he severed all the vines in a matter of moments.

"Petty buffoons will always be petty buffoons!"

Wielding the great axe, the giant brought it down hard on the Bright Divine Sword with a KRA-CHUNK.

With a CRACK, a deep gash appeared on the Bright Divine Sword.

The God of Light panicked, hastily abandoning his Bright Divine Sword and charging forward.

Having finally arrived, Promi flew up to join him. Combining their strength, the two gods engaged the giant in a fierce struggle within the void.

In the distance, the soldiers of the Divine Domain, who had just felt a glimmer of hope at the arrival of reinforcements, now looked ashen-faced.

’Two of our gods can’t even beat a single vanguard.’

’And there are even stronger enemies behind him. The Divine Domain has no chance of winning.’

"The gods of the Divine Domain are nothing special!"

The giant grinned ferociously. He sent the God of Light flying with one punch, then grabbed Promi and launched him tens of thousands of kilometers with a side kick, crushing countless meteorites along the way.
